The correct answer to the first question is C. Humanism led people to apply logic and reason to understand the world, which aligns with the principles of the Enlightenment.

As for the quote "We should regard all men as our brothers," it describes the concept of universal brotherhood or the belief in the inherent equality and interconnectedness of all human beings. This idea was a central tenet of both humanism and the Enlightenment, emphasizing the importance of treating all individuals with fairness, compassion, and respect.
